Do you have a “me” or a “we” fitness business? Zach Colman reveals the transformative concept of building a community brand in the fitness industry. He explains that a community brand is more than just a platform—it's an evolution from a personal brand to a collective ecosystem of shared values and experiences. Coleman emphasizes that modern fitness businesses must move beyond transactional interactions, recognizing that people now crave genuine connections and meaningful experiences. By focusing on core values, communication, and creating an environment where members feel understood, fitness leaders can differentiate themselves in a competitive market.
You’ll also hear from Jared Williams about the best equipment layout for your gym, as well as Hailey Rowe about a time management strategy that will help you stay organized and on track.
Key highlights from the episode:
- How to transition from a "me" to a "we" business model.
- Developing a brand culture that aligns team values and member experiences.
- Creating an advocacy ecosystem that goes beyond traditional fitness services.

About Your Host: Justin "JT" Tamsett is a fitness industry veteran with over 30 years of experience who aims to reduce global healthcare costs by promoting physical activity. Through his company Active Management, he provides business coaching to fitness entrepreneurs, leads 8 REX Roundtables in the US and Australia, and has spoken at over 40 conferences across 23 countries. His ultimate goal is to create a world of opportunity for his daughter Zoe by helping more people move and stay healthy, while empowering gym owners to build successful businesses that contribute to a healthier society
